Tracking Wait times in Real Time, CheckTheQ Technology Tracks Passenger Wait Times at Airports

    CheckTheQ is a St. Louis-based startup offering airports and other venues technology to track and communicate wait times. The company created sensors that anonymously track mobile devices. The sensors collect data and track how long it takes someone to get from point A to point B, such as from the beginning of an airport’s security checkpoint to the end. Airports can use the information to communicate wait times with passengers. CheckTheQ claims its smartphone-based solution can increase revenue opportunities and transform customer experiences. According to CheckTheQ, the sensors do not collect personal information.
